## Prefetcher On-Call Notes

The Cartwheel prefetcher warms map tiles for the Dunmore Valley region ahead of peak commute hours. If the queue backs up, restart the worker pool before escalating. Logs live under the standard prefetch namespace. When spinning up a local instance to reproduce an incident, the worker needs an upstream tile token. Add the following line to your .env file:

vault entry, fadup-tagag: RELAY_SECRET8=2fd92179

## Changelog: Pricebend experiment defaults changed

Support folks, quick heads up — the Pricebend ticket-pricing experiment now defaults to a smaller discount band and excludes season-pass holders, so customers may see slightly different prices than last week. This is expected, not a bug; please don't escalate price-mismatch tickets unless the checkout total differs from the displayed price. Refunds for the old band still honor prior quotes. The experiment's updated default configuration is listed below.

settings of fahag-haduf:
[ulaox]
port = 8443
region = south-2
host = ulaox.lumiccorp.internal
timeout_ms = 500
retries = 8

Ticket: Matchbox staging is pausing hard — GC stalls up to four seconds during peak matching runs. Turns out the env was cloned from a tiny dev box, so HEAP_MAX is way undersized and GC_MODE is set to the serial collector. Bump HEAP_MAX to 8g, switch GC_MODE to concurrent, and redeploy. While you're in the env file, add the metrics agent's credential right after those lines.

secret setting of fawig-tawip: RELAY_SECRET3=e04

## DeployBot Overview

DeployBot posts deploy-status summaries to the Quillfeather team channel. It reads from the Pinebridge release registry and has no write access to production systems. All traffic stays on the internal mesh, and messages are retained for ninety days. Scope review should focus on the registry credential, which grants read-only access to release metadata. The bot authenticates to the registry with the key that follows.

gateway credential: vxb3-o9a